This week Benjamin "Speed Bump" Doyle of Quad Media and I talk through the "Covid-19 Broadcast Return to Play Guide"  This guide inlcudes ideas and considerations for leveraging video live streaming and recording to re-engage audiences and the derby community after prolonged downtime due to pandemic related shutdowns. 


Speed Bump became a Rose City volunteer in 2006 and wore pretty much all the hats Rose City has available after.  Many of you know him as the video technical director sitting behind the dais at 75% of the WFTDA tournaments over the past decade. In 2019 he took on the role of director of broadcast.

The guides are for planning post-covid/return-to-play - things leagues should be thinking about right now to prepare.


Guide is for every level of derby- small teams, large leagues, tournaments|

The resources are derby-agnostic and can be applied to JRDA, MRDA, banked, any way you play
